Remove some of the cache validity checks for for-in enumeration. We
authorager@chromium.org <ager@chromium.org@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Tue, 1 Dec 2009 10:25:29 +0000 (10:25 +0000)
committerager@chromium.org <ager@chromium.org@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Tue, 1 Dec 2009 10:25:29 +0000 (10:25 +0000)
commita8db297d14a2f0c21151918311b0f97117b659af
tree814f0d771bc5f5cf6abc2219e9dfdd93f44a8611
parent0ee41eec90bd78b3928342080f1748ab14bd5151
Remove some of the cache validity checks for for-in enumeration.  We
can check for these cases before caching the property names instead.

Review URL: http://codereview.chromium.org/455020

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@3389 ce2b1a6d-e550-0410-aec6-3dcde31c8c00
src/arm/codegen-arm.cc
src/handles.cc
src/handles.h
src/objects.cc